Richard Brian puts $30 worth of gas in his truck. The price per gallon was $2.50. Which equation can be solved to find the numbe
Tasya [4]

Answer: See explanation

Step-by-step explanation:

From the question, we are informed that Richard Brian puts $30 worth of gas in his truck and the price per gallon was $2.50.

The equation that can be solved to find the number of gallons Richard Brian's purchased will be the worth of gas in the truck divided by the price per gallon. This will be:

x = 30 / 2.50

where x = number of gallon.

= 12 gallons
